Butterscotch Pudding

A rich and creamy butterscotch pudding that evokes nostalgic memories, perfect for family gatherings and sweet endings.

  • Total Time: 25 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ings

Ingredients

  • 1/4 cup unsalted butter
  • 3/4 cup brown sugar
  • 2 cups whole milk
  • 1/4 cup cornstarch
  • A pinch of salt
  • 3 egg yolks
  • 1 teaspoon pure vanilla extract

Instructions

  1. Melt 1/4 cup of unsalted butter in a medium saucepan over medium heat. Add 3/4 cup of brown sugar and stir until dissolved and bubbling, about 3 minutes.
  2. Gradually whisk in 2 cups of whole milk, combining until smooth and heated through.
  3. In a separate bowl, whisk 1/4 cup of cornstarch, a pinch of salt, and 3 egg yolks until smooth.
  4. Slowly pour a ladle of the warm mixture into the egg yolks, whisking continuously to temper the eggs.
  5. Return the mixture to the saucepan and cook over medium heat, stirring constantly until thickened, about 5-7 minutes.
  6. Remove from heat and stir in 1 teaspoon of vanilla and the remaining 2 tablespoons of butter.
  7. Pour into serving dishes, let cool, cover with plastic wrap, and refrigerate for at least 2 hours before serving.

Notes

Top with whipped cream, crushed toffee, or chocolate shavings for added flair.
